新时代数据处理的利器

随着互联网的飞速发展,数据量呈爆炸式增长,传统的数据库系统在处理海量数据时逐渐显得力不从心,非关系型数据库(NoSQL)应运而生,以其灵活、可扩展、高性能的特点,成为新时代数据处理的利器,本文将从非关系型数据库的、优势、应用场景以及加速策略等方面进行探讨。
非关系型数据库
定义
非关系型数据库,即NoSQL数据库,是一种不同于传统关系型数据库的数据库管理系统,它以数据模型为基础,不依赖于固定的表结构,能够适应多种数据类型和存储需求。
分类
(1)键值存储数据库(Key-Value Stores):如Redis、Memcached等。
(2)文档存储数据库(Document Stores):如MongoDB、CouchDB等。
(3)列存储数据库(Column Stores):如HBase、Cassandra等。
(4)图数据库(Graph Databases):如Neo4j、ArangoDB等。
非关系型数据库优势
高性能
非关系型数据库采用分布式存储和计算,能够有效提升数据处理速度,满足大规模数据访问需求。
灵活性
非关系型数据库支持多种数据模型,如键值、文档、列和图等,可适应不同场景下的数据存储需求。

可扩展性
非关系型数据库支持水平扩展,即通过增加服务器节点来提升系统性能,满足不断增长的数据量。
灵活的查询语言
非关系型数据库的查询语言简单易懂,便于开发人员快速上手。
非关系型数据库应用场景
大数据存储
非关系型数据库适用于处理大规模数据存储,如搜索引擎、社交网络、物联网等。
实时分析
非关系型数据库支持实时数据写入和查询,适用于实时分析场景,如股票交易、实时监控等。
分布式系统
非关系型数据库适用于分布式系统,如分布式缓存、分布式存储等。
高并发场景
非关系型数据库能够有效应对高并发访问,适用于电商平台、在线教育等场景。
非关系型数据库加速策略

分布式存储
通过分布式存储,将数据分散存储在多个节点上,降低单点故障风险,提高系统可用性。
数据压缩
对数据进行压缩,减少存储空间占用,提高存储效率。
数据缓存
将频繁访问的数据缓存到内存中,减少磁盘I/O操作,提升系统性能。
索引优化
优化索引结构,提高查询效率。
异步处理
采用异步处理机制,减轻系统压力,提高系统吞吐量。
非关系型数据库凭借其独特的优势,在新时代数据处理领域发挥着重要作用,随着技术的不断发展,非关系型数据库将在更多领域得到应用,为我国大数据产业发展提供有力支持。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/272362.html

